Transaction 34fab3173378bbb08f4919dac66117e227ce56fc1f24f4c12986e75fdf443c50

1 Input
2 Outputs
  • 34fab3173378bbb08f4919dac66117e227ce56fc1f24f4c12986e75fdf443c50:0
  • value  450788
    address  37c8MgaRPxRYfM7P2NsrEhvRzXt3mjR9UA
  • 34fab3173378bbb08f4919dac66117e227ce56fc1f24f4c12986e75fdf443c50:1
  • value  68031560
    address  1A4KCrgUjB16BLfmAoT6JNKpxh3qhvRbX